EOT at ITB China 2025 – Promotional actions in the Chinese market

With strategic representation and combining tourism promotion with trade meetings, local extroversion, and academic and cultural diplomacy, the participation of the Greek National Tourism Organization in the International Tourism Fair ITB China 2025, organized in Shanghai from May 27 to 29, was completed.

During the exhibition, the head of the Greek National Tourism Organization China Service, Pavlos Mourmas, held more than 60 meetings at the Greek pavilion with representatives from travel agencies, media and social media platforms in China, during which the possibilities of further promoting the already popular and new Greek destinations in the Chinese market following the launch of direct flights by Juneyao from Shanghai to Athens, as well as cooperation in joint advertising programs and promotional events were examined.

Furthermore, at a special event at Hellas House, Mr. Mourmas presented to executives of the Chinese tourism market the diversity of the Greek product, emphasizing the thematic forms of tourism of our country in various destinations (thermal springs, golf, geoparks, casinos, ski resorts, medical tourism, etc.), which can be combined to create new tourism products targeting respective market segments.

At the reception that followed at the same venue, Mr. Mourmas and the Mayor of Athens, Haris Doukas, had meetings with the participants in which the prospects for expanding synergies between the two sides were discussed, as well as the organization of familiarization trips to Greece.

The Greek Participation

The co-exhibitors at the Greek pavilion were the Region of Attica, the Region of Central Macedonia through the Regional Units of Serres and Pella, and the Thessaloniki Tourism Organization (TTH), the This is Athens Organization, Athens International Airport, HATTA, and tourist agencies.

Also present at the exhibition were the Governor of Attica, Nikos Hardalias, the Consul General of Greece in Shanghai, Georgios Partheniou, the Commercial Attaché, Spyros Liontos, and the Head of the Public Diplomacy Office, Dimitris Foukis.

Athens, Attica, Athens Airport, and Central Macedonia presented their own strong identities, serving supra-local goals for development and international promotion, while participating DMCs expressed keen interest in new partnerships and promoting new destinations by creating renewed holiday “packages” for Chinese visitors.

ITB China 2025 in numbers

ITB China 2025, the leading B2B trade fair dedicated to the Chinese travel market, saw a 30% increase in net exhibition area and a 35% increase in the number of participants this year compared to 2024. Specifically, it hosted over 700 exhibitors from 85 countries and a total of more than 20,500 participants, including 1,400 high-quality buyers and around 280 representatives from Chinese SMEs, while 38,800 business meetings were held during the exhibition, reflecting the growing demand and global interest in China’s travel market.
